Transaction 276070196d5beade04b4533935a2bbc3e78c3947518be4deebfa239571f4fa24
2 Input
2 Outputs
- 276070196d5beade04b4533935a2bbc3e78c3947518be4deebfa239571f4fa24:0
- 276070196d5beade04b4533935a2bbc3e78c3947518be4deebfa239571f4fa24:1
value 17500000
address 3PEmRAcwS2TwFWvYh3rBYGDkWUp2i7BBpX
value 10805410
address 12FeJ8s5M2dvgY1h38C98wc5A3LnAtnq6v